From February 1-15, we invite you to watch the award-winning documentary, Screenagers: Growing Up in the Digital Age - Elementary School Age Edition. This film explores the impact of screen time on children and teens, offering practical solutions and strategies for parents and educators to navigate the digital world together. In today's technology-driven environment, understanding how to foster healthy screen habits is more important than ever. 📝Student Experience Survey
Our school will participate in the FCPS Student Experience Survey. This survey will gather important feedback from students about their school experiences to help FCPS make meaningful improvements.
All students in grades 3-6, except those who have opted out, will receive a link to the survey in their FCPS email on February 23. We will administer the survey during the school day between Monday, February 23, and Friday, March 6. Any student may take the survey at home, if they are unable to take the survey during the school day. You will receive a communication with details on how to preview the survey and opt your child out, if you choose. The electronic opt-out form can also be accessed at this link.
We believe it's important to hear from our students about what we're doing well and where we can improve. This work also aligns with the equity commitments in FCPS’ 2023-30 Strategic Plan, which include a focus on amplifying student voice and experiences as we work toward meeting plan goals.

The Chantilly High School Drama Department is proud to present our Theatre for Young Audiences Show: Fairy Tale High School! TYA Shows are designed with our youngest audience members in mind: Preschool through Elementary School!
What if your favorite fairy tale characters were all students in the same high school? Jack's best friend Jill encourages him to sell his beloved toy cow on the internet. Cindy is teased by her step-sisters when she tries out for the track team. And what's with all the rumors about the mysterious Wolf Man? Narrated by the bumbling Principal Grimm, this fast-paced comedy concludes, of course, with the "Happily Ever After Dance."
